This section of the M1, between Lurgan and Ballynacor, near Portadown, opened in 1967. This is the view towards Lurgan and Belfast. Much of the land here (close to Lough Neagh) is flat and the view extends almost as far Belfast (the hills in the distance are to the south west of Belfast).
